  • Abstract:
    Macroporous 3-D tissue engineering scaffold comprising elastomeric cross-linked polymer units and interconnected macropores containing living cells are produced by step of: in a mixture of the cells and elastomeric polymer units comprising activatable crosslinking groups, activating the crosslinking groups to form the scaffold.

  • Abstract:
    Macroporous 3-D tissue engineering scaffold are manufactured by contacting an article comprising multiple distinct macroparticulate porogens distributed within a polymer scaffold, wherein the porogens are selectively and sequentially dissolvable by corresponding biocompatible stimuli.
